Set fun goals for yourself. Summer is full of distractions between driving your kids to camp, working, and gatherings every other weekend. Setting summer goals will help you stay productive and not feel as if you wasted the summer away. Challenge yourself to see how many books you can read or how many times you can get to the beach. Write them down, set a date, and put them on display so you don’t forget to accomplish them. Make it fun!
